Ingredients

  • Nonstick cooking spray
  • 2 - 2 1/4 pounds boneless pork shoulder or beef chuck, trimmed and cut into 3/4-inch cubes
  • 1 16 - 20 ounce package refrigerated diced potatoes
  • 2 12 ounce jars mushroom gravy
  • 1 1/2 cups apple juice
  • 2 teaspoons caraway seeds

Directions

1. Lightly coat a 12-inch skillet with cooking spray. Heat over medium heat. Add pork; cook and stir until light brown. Drain off fat.

2. In a 3 1/2- or 4-quart slow cooker, combine pork, potatoes, gravy, apple juice, and caraway seeds.

3. Cover; cook on low-heat setting for 7 to 8 hours or on high-heat setting for 3 1/2 to 4 hours.
